Fall Beauty in the CLE by Brad Nellis

Autumn colors in the CLE can be breathtaking. And we’re blessed with a great multitude of wonderful venues to visit and be entranced by nature’s beauty. From the Cleveland Metro Parks to Cuyahoga Valley National Park (CVNP) to Summit Metro Parks and the many, many community Parks, we’ve got incredible choices to enjoy nature.

At this time of year, I spend as much time as possible outdoors, hiking or biking or just exploring the area. Here are a few shots from this year’s adventures. Though colors have been muted this year due to very (very!) dry conditions in September and early October, there were still lovely areas around the region.

Bedford Reservation

Like all of the Cleveland Metro Parks, the Bedford Reservation is home to numerous hiking, biking, and bridle trails along with several scenic overlook spots. A few beautiful areas include:
